Football Recap: Wellington Eagles vs. Berthoud Spartans
Wellington never let their opponents score on Friday. They simply couldn't be stopped as they easily beat the Berthoud Spartans 54-0. The Eagles might be getting used to big wins seeing as the team has won four contests by 54 points or more this season.
Wellington's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Brayton Meglen, who rushed for 83 yards and two scores, and also caught one TD. Cyle Kisner was in the mix too, providing the Eagles with two touchdowns.

They were just one part of a punishing run game: Wellington was unstoppable on the ground and finished the game with 417 rushing yards. That's the most rushing yards they've posted since back in November of 2024.
Wellington didn't go easy on the quarterback and picked off three passes before the game was over. It was truly a group effort as Owen Gabbert, Kasen Brown, and Tyler Shaffer picked up one apiece.
The victory keeps Wellington at an undefeated 5-0. The wins came thanks in part to their defensive effort, having only surrendered 3.0 points on average this season. As for Berthoud, they now have a losing record of 2-3.
Coming up, Wellington will head out on the road to square off against University at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Berthoud, they will be playing in front of their home fans against Valley at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. The Spartans will be up against the Vikings' rather soft defense (which has allowed 28.25 points per game), so fans could be in store for a big offensive performance.
